Sheraton Maldives Full Moon Resort & Spa marked Eid al-Fitr with a traditional Jaafaiy feast for associates, alongside the launch of a new Recreation Committee aimed at enhancing employee wellbeing.
The celebration, held on March 20 at the resort’s futsal ground, brought together staff for a communal dining experience centred around the Malaafaiy, a traditional Maldivian serving presentation symbolising unity and abundance. The event also featured a cultural dance performance by associates, adding a festive dimension to the gathering.
Resort leadership, including General Manager Greg Allan, Resort Manager Ajay Sharma and Director of Human Resources Hassan Shareef, participated by personally serving food to team members, reinforcing the event’s focus on appreciation and inclusivity.
The occasion also marked the inauguration of the Sheraton Recreation Committee, comprising 15 representatives across departments. The committee will organise recreational activities and initiatives aligned with Marriott International’s TakeCare programme, with a focus on promoting work-life balance and employee wellbeing.
The initiative reflects ongoing efforts within the hospitality sector to strengthen internal culture and enhance employee engagement, particularly in remote island environments.
